Output 66c5a83c2f9585ffa9581d9bd9f4a582c8010573bc4d10f9320be837dbe80611:0

value
10212248
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f087ed7e485cf3183b691282e4ed0138c4a2e15 OP_EQUAL
address
3DGhvBYeY8r85CMimSDEtxLDHyZS3p926G
transaction
66c5a83c2f9585ffa9581d9bd9f4a582c8010573bc4d10f9320be837dbe80611